#गौताळा अभयारण्य Gautala Autramghat Sanctuary is a protected area of Maharashtra state, India. It lies in the Satmala and Ajantha hill ranges of the Western Ghats, and administratively is in Aurangabad District and Jalgaon District. The wildlife sanctuary was established in 1986 in an existing reserved forest area.#autramghat #sanctuary #sambhajinagar

Biodiversity and Flora

Gautala Autramghat Wildlife Sanctuary is a significant protected area in Maharashtra, established in 1986. It spans 64,399 acres and is nestled between the Satmala and Ajanta hill ranges, part of the Eastern Ghats. The sanctuary is characterized by Southern Tropical Dry Deciduous Forests, offering a rich habitat for diverse wildlife. It's known for its over 240 species of birds and more than 50 types of medicinal plants, highlighting its ecological importance. Instagram+2

The sanctuary's landscape is a blend of hills and valleys, creating varied microhabitats. During the monsoon season, the area transforms with numerous waterfalls, adding to its scenic beauty. This period is particularly favored by visitors for the vibrant greenery and the spectacle of flowing water. The presence of Sagwan (Teak) trees is also notable within the forest cover. Reddit

While the sanctuary is a haven for biodiversity, visitors should be aware that it's a natural habitat. Wildlife sightings, such as leopards, are possible but not guaranteed. The focus is on conservation, and respecting the natural environment is paramount for a fulfilling visit. InstagramReddit

Legends and Historical Significance

Beyond its natural allure, Gautala Autramghat Wildlife Sanctuary is steeped in captivating legends and historical significance. Local lore speaks of the goddess Gautala, whose divine presence is believed to have protected the sanctuary's wildlife for centuries. This mystical aura is further enhanced by the presence of ancient temples and shrines scattered throughout the area, dedicated to various deities. Reddit

Stories of mythical creatures, like the winged horse Pegasus and the demon Asura, are part of the sanctuary's folklore, adding a layer of enchantment. Legends also recount tales of hunters who faced divine retribution for disrespecting the sanctuary's sanctity, being transformed into animals as a consequence. This rich tapestry of myths and legends contributes to the unique cultural landscape of the region. Reddit

Adding to its historical appeal is the Hemadpanthi Maheshwar Mahadev Mandir, an ancient Shiva temple located in Patna Village within the sanctuary. This 14th-century structure offers a glimpse into the region's past architectural and religious practices. Its proximity to other historical sites like the Ellora Caves, Ajanta Caves, and Deogiri Fort further solidifies the area's importance as a destination rich in both natural beauty and cultural heritage.
